

The ship Madleen with 12 crew members, which tried to break through the sea blockade of the sector, was sent to the port in Israel, the agency writes.
The ship, which walks under the British flag and is used by the missing coalition of Freedom Flotilla Coalition (FFC), intended to deliver the symbolic party of humanitarian aid to Gaza and attract the attention of the international community to the humanitarian crisis in the Palestinian enclave against the struggle of Israeli with Hamas terrorists. The authorities warned that they would not allow this.
FFC confirmed at Telegram that the Israeli military entered board late in the evening.
The Israeli Ministry of Foreign Affairs confirmed that the ship changed the course and goes to the shore.
“There are ways to deliver humanitarian aid to the gas sector, and they do not include a selfie on Instagram,” the diplomatic service said.

The Foreign Ministry later added that all passengers are safe and were not injured. They were provided with sandwiches and water.

The deputy of the European Parliament from France Rome Hassan, who was also on the ship, published in x photos where the crew is sitting on a boat, all in rescue vests, with his hands raised.
Context
Israel since October 2023 He was waging a war against Hamas in response to his attack on the territory of Israel, the murder of civilians and the abduction of more than 100 hostages, some of which were released or killed.
During the war, Israel eliminated many Hamas leaders, in particular the political leader Ismail Khania and Mohammed Mohammed Mohammed Mohamus and Synera Yaheu.
During the war there were temporary ceasefires between Israel and Hamas, the last It lasted two months And ended in March. Israel now continues the ground operation In the gas sector. In early May, Associated Press, citing Israeli officials, reported that Israel approved a plan to capture the entire Gaza Sector and the stay of this territory for an indefinite period of time.
May 21 Israeli Prime Minister Benjamin Netanyahu announced his readiness to complete the war in the gas sector, but under certain conditions that ensure the safety of Israel.
